For adding system PMU events, we iterate through all the events per SoC event table in pmu_sys_event_tables[]. Matches must satisfy both: - PMU identifier matches event "compat" value - like uncore event matching, the event "Unit" member must match; this match under return value of pmu_uncore_alias_match() (maybe rename that function?)
